About Connells Point 2221

The size of Connells Point is approximately 1.5 square kilometres. It has 8 parks covering nearly 11% of total area. The population of Connells Point in 2011 was 2,702 people. By 2016 the population was 2,812 showing a population growth of 4.1%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Connells Point is 40-49 years. Households in Connells Point are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Connells Point work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 88.4% of the homes in Connells Point were owner-occupied compared with 89.9% in 2016.

Connells Point has 1,118 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Connells Point have seen a 53.40%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 31.76% increase. As at 30 September 2024:

  • The median value for Houses in Connells Point is $2,462,238 while the median value for Units is $1,123,896.
  • Houses have a median rent of $1,450 while Units have a median rent of $750.
